Key Considerations for Accurate PDF Analysis
When conducting in-depth analysis of Portable Document Format (PDF) files, several elements are paramount to ensure accuracy and reliability. First and foremost, it's necessary to identify the goal of your analysis. Are you extracting specific data points, interpreting text content, or conducting a comprehensive review of the document's structure? Defining your aims upfront will guide your selection of analysis methods.
Another critical consideration is the structure of the PDF itself. Elaborate layouts with embedded graphics or tables may require specialized tools to ensure accurate extraction of information. Furthermore, be mindful of potential variations in character sets. Inaccurate encoding can lead to distorted text, compromising the validity of your analysis.
Finally, it's advisable to validate your findings through manual review with the original source document whenever possible. This ensures the accuracy of your analysis and minimizes the risk of inaccuracies.
